EARLY morning commuters today faced delays on mainline trains to and from London following a signalling problem at Liverpool Street.

Delays of up to 30 minutes affected journeys until around 8am this morning on trains travelling via Ipswich between Norwich and Liverpool Street.

The hold ups also affected rail passengers travelling between Liverpool Street and Cambridge.

National Express East Anglia put the disruption down to a signalling problem at London Liverpool Street station.

Shorter residual were expected to last into the morning.
